Additionally, a seasoned mesothelioma lawyer will be able to determine the most appropriate kind of legal action for their client. There are four kinds of mesothelioma lawsuits: personal injury lawsuits; wrongful death lawsuits asbestos trust fund claims and mesothelioma VA lawsuits. Personal injury lawsuits are filed by mesothelioma sufferers or their relatives in order to receive an amount of money from companies who are responsible for their exposure to asbestos. In the case of wrongful death, lawsuits are filed by family members of victims who died as a result of asbestos exposure, and these claims are pursued on behalf of the estate of the deceased.

Asbestos trust fund funds are set up by bankrupt or dissolved asbestos companies to pay out claims for asbestos-related diseases. These claims are usually settled through settlements or jury awards. Veterans who are diagnosed as having an asbestos-related condition, such as mesothelioma, are eligible to receive VA benefits.
